Beschreibung
This book serves as a practical guide for practicing engineers who need to design embedded systems for high-speed data acquisition and control systems. A minimum amount of theory is presented, along with a review of analog and digital electronics, followed by detailed explanations of essential topics in hardware design and software development. The discussion of hardware focuses on microcontroller design (ARM microcontrollers and FPGAs), techniques of embedded design, high speed data acquisition (DAQ) and control systems. Coverage of software development includes main programming techniques, culminating in the study of real-time operating systems. All concepts are introduced in a manner to be highly-accessible to practicing engineers and lead to the practical implementation of an embedded board that can be used in various industrial fields as a control system and high speed data acquisition system.
Autorenportrait
Maurizio Di Paolo Emilio is a Ph.D. in Physics and a Telecommunication Engineer. He has worked on various international projects in the field of gravitational wave research. Working as a software developer in the data acquisition system, he participated as the designer of the thermal compensation system (TCS) for the optical system used in the Virgo Experiment (an experiment for detection of the gravitational wave). Di Paolo Emilio is also the author of numerous publications on electronics design, data acquisition system via GSM, power supply and photovoltaic system.